Tottenham squad and team news

Tottenham will have Ben Davies back with the squad as the defender is making a comeback from an ankle injury. However, Oliver Skipp is doubtful after the midfielder suffered a knock during a recent training session which has required stitches on top of his foot.

It remains to be seen whether Clement Lenglet finally gets to start with his new team after playing a part from the bench during the 2-1 win against Rangers. The other new signings - Ivan Perisic, Yves Bisouma, and Djed Spence - should also feature at some point, if they don't start, as Antonio Conte has been making wholesale changes to the XI during matches to provide minutes to everyone.

Tanguy Ndombele, Harry Winks, Joe Rodon, and Sergio Reguilon have not travelled with the squad as they are seeking a move out of London.

"I think that we spoke with the club and the players are informed about the plans for the next season. We are talking about really good players and the club and I, we think they deserve to play games regularly. For this reason, these players are not here," reasoned Conte.

It is Tottenham's last friendly before they kick off their Premier League season on August 6 against Southampton at home. Hence, there is a chance that fans might get to see the attacking trio of Harry Kane, Son Heung-min, and Richarlison start the game. However, the Brazilian will not be available in the opening league fixture due to a suspension.

Roma squad and team news

Roma will miss the services of Ebrima Darboe after the midfielder suffered a cruciate ligament tear during the win over Portimonense and is set to be sidelined for at least six months. Apart from him, Mourinho has everyone available for selection.

Meanwhile, marquee signing Paula Dybala made his debut against Ascoli in the 1-0 defeat. However, it was not an official friendly and was played behind closed doors at the Trigoria training ground. Having warmed up, the Argentine might finally play his first official match against Tottenham.

It is understood that Mourinho used a 3-4-1-2 formation in the training match with the Serie B side and he might just stick with the same combination. If he does so, we could witness Tammy Abraham, Dybala along with Nicolo Zaniolo forming an attacking triumvirate.
